Amerigo Resources (TSE:ARG) Reaches New 12-Month High – Here’s Why

Shares of Amerigo Resources Ltd. (TSE:ARGGet Free Report) reached a new 52-week high during mid-day trading on Tuesday . The stock traded as high as C$4.30 and last traded at C$4.27, with a volume of 263547 shares. The stock had previously closed at C$4.22.

Amerigo Resources Trading Up 1.4%

The company has a fifty day moving average of C$3.25 and a 200-day moving average of C$2.58. The company has a current ratio of 0.91, a quick ratio of 0.91 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 14.04. The company has a market capitalization of C$704.02 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of 32.92, a PEG ratio of 0.32 and a beta of 1.80.

Amerigo Resources (TSE:ARGGet Free Report) last released its earnings results on Wednesday, October 29th. The company reported C$0.04 earnings per share for the quarter. Amerigo Resources had a return on equity of 19.29% and a net margin of 8.12%.The business had revenue of C$73.08 million for the quarter. As a group, equities research analysts anticipate that Amerigo Resources Ltd. will post 0.2850394 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Amerigo Resources Increases Dividend

The firm also recently announced a quarterly dividend, which will be paid on Thursday, January 15th. Stockholders of record on Thursday, January 15th will be given a $0.05 dividend. This represents a $0.20 dividend on an annualized basis and a dividend yield of 4.7%. This is a positive change from Amerigo Resources’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.04. The ex-dividend date is Wednesday, December 17th. Amerigo Resources’s dividend payout ratio (DPR) is currently 66.01%.

Amerigo Resources Ltd is principally engaged in the production of copper and molybdenum concentrates through its operating subsidiary Minera Valle Central SA The group operates in one segment, the production of copper concentrates with the production of molybdenum concentrates as a by-product. The company geographically operates in Chile and Canada and earns most of its revenue from Chile.
